Bioreactor system for continous production of bacteriophages

We developed a bioreactor system for continuous production of bacteriophages. The system is assembled from connected mixing and tube reactor. In the mixing part we are growing bacteria which are infected with bacteriophages while being transferred to tube reactor. In the tube reactor bacteriophages multiply.

Oxigen increase in bioprocess medium as a measure for campylobacter bacteriophage production ending

Finding about oxigen increase in medium during campylobacter multiplication were used as a measure for process ending. Invention was protected with a patent.

Campylobacter bacteriophage characterisation, production and application in model systems

We reported about bacteriophage isolation, production and use of purified bacteriophages in Caco2 model. Bacteriophages lowered the Campylobacter load, but after 24 hours bacteria started to increase again.
